Rosa 'Champlain'

Family Rosaceae
Plant Type deciduous shrub
Zone USDA:   3a - 8b   RHS:   H   EGF:   H1 - H4   Australia:   1 - 2  
Care Level medium
Height 0.8 - 1.2 m (2.5 - 4 ft)
Spread 0.8 - 1.2 m (2.5 - 4 ft)
Light full sun
Soil Moisture average, well-drained

Description The deciduous shrub Rosa 'Champlain' (kordesii rose) bears showy and fragrant blossoms during late spring to early fall.
Typical Uses Cut flowers and dried flowers.
Cautions Rosa 'Champlain' (kordesii rose) has thorns and you may wish to wear gloves when handling. Position this plant to be less accessible to avoid injury to children or pets.
